We stayed at La Mirage #2 for six days in August 2009 and were very pleased with the accomodations. It was exactly what we expected based on the pictures and description. The property was very clean and well-maintained, and the location is great. The owner answered our questions very promptly and thoroughly.
The condo was very comfortable for our family of four, including teenagers age 12 and 15. The air conditioning in the bedrooms worked very well. The beds are firm but we slept fine. We bought groceries at the San Francisco grocery store in Tulum (there is also an ATM there), and ate breakfasts and some lunches and dinners at the condo. The kitchen is well equipped. We are very heavy drinkers - of water - and the maid replaced the bottled water when we got low. The maid was diligent in keeping the condo clean (she cleaned daily in the morning), and folded towels in animal shapes were a nice touch.
Highlights of our trip include seeing Mayan ruins - Chichen Itza (fantastic architecture), Coba (in the jungle, and can climb the main pyramid), and Tulum (beautiful setting on the ocean)- all different and worth seeing. Tulum and Coba are easy day trips from the condo. Chichen Itza could be done as a long day trip, but we spent a night so we could explore it in the cool of the morning before the tour busses arrived.
We enjoyed swimming in cenotes, and ziplining and sky-cycling at Hidden Worlds, which is a short drive away.
We also enjoyed snorkeling. We saw many interesting fish at the reef which is 100 yards or so out from the condo. We also snorkeled in nearby Akumal Bay, in front of the Lol Ha restaurant and saw several sea turtles and a ray.
The beach at the condo is pleasant, sandy and well maintained (raked daily). There are lawn chairs (under palapas) on the beach, and there is also a hammock and chairs on the porch. There is a small but nice pool at the adjacent condos (Hacienda del Tortuga) which we used a couple times. The beach isn't very good for swimming, the water is shallow and there are lots of rocks and coral. The beaches in the nearby resort area of Akumal are better for swimming and playing in the water (but not for skorkeling).
We ate at three area restaurants: Que Onda (Italian), Lol Ha (at the resort), and the Loncheria (cheap eats by the arch). All were good.
